**Ruxolitinib + enasidenib** is an investigational combination therapy consisting of ruxolitinib, a selective Janus kinase (JAK) 1/2 inhibitor, and enasidenib, an inhibitor of isocitrate dehydrogenase 2 (IDH2). This combination is being evaluated for patients with advanced myeloproliferative neoplasms (MPN) in accelerated or blast phase, as well as for chronic-phase myelofibrosis (MF) with 4–9% circulating blasts. The rationale for combination therapy is based on the complementary mechanisms: ruxolitinib targets the aberrant JAK-STAT signaling pathway common in MPN, while enasidenib inhibits mutant IDH2-driven oncogenic metabolism, which can be present in MPN progression or transformation to acute myeloid leukemia. Preclinical studies demonstrated synergistic inhibition of disease progression in mutant JAK2/IDH2 models, and early-phase clinical trials suggest clinical activity and manageable safety.
